Let me start with what agentic commerce actually is, because a lot of the coverage skips straight to the hype. You give an AI agent permission to buy on your behalf, it searches catalogs that have been made discoverable to agents, it finds what you asked for, and it completes the purchase, with no one clicking buy.
There are two protocols in play. OpenAI built the Agentic Commerce Protocol, or ACP, which is open source and covers how you start a purchase and how your catalog becomes searchable to agents. Google has the Universal Commerce Protocol, UCP. The big difference is loyalty. UCP builds it in, and Google already knows who the buyer is, because when you use Google you are almost always a logged-in user.
On ACP, unless the retailer has you signed into their app, they have no idea who you are. In my opinion UCP wins that one, and it is not close. Shopify have gone even further and turned their storefronts into agentic-ready checkouts by default.
Here is the part that gets merchants’ attention: today, taking part costs nothing. The promise is a new, lower-cost acquisition channel. Agent-to-agent, near instant, no extra staffing, just systems talking to systems. If it takes off, that is worth being ready for, which is why merchants, mostly in the US, are quietly getting ready in case it does.

Agentic commerce: The skeptic’s argument
Over the course of my career in payments I have learned to be wary of anything the whole industry agrees is inevitable. On agentic commerce, there are still two problems that no protocol will fix.
The first is trust. Consumers do not trust an agent to hold their payment credentials yet. That is not a bug you patch in the next release. It is a human thing, and it does not move on a product roadmap.
The second is the bigger one: there is no consumer use case that is clearly better than what we already do. For an agent to be worth it, it has to be diametrically better than the thing you do today. The two examples everyone reaches for are grocery and travel, and neither really holds up.
Take groceries. You do one shop, online or in the store. What is the agent adding? Permission to press the reorder button for you every month? You can set up a recurring order yourself, and the second your preferences change (“not that, this instead”), you are describing an assistant, not commerce.
Travel is the same. You might tell Claude or Gemini or ChatGPT: “Find me a 5-star hotel in Dublin, has a gym, close to everything, on my loyalty program”. The thing is, I can also do that in the Marriott app in about 30 seconds. Loosen the brief and let an agent scan the whole web, and what comes back is mostly online-travel-agency listings. I would still check Booking.com and my own loyalty program myself, because I do not fully trust that I am being shown the best price.
Where agents add value
Where AI genuinely earns its place is discoverability: helping me find options, build an itinerary, compare. That is a good complement to search - but it’s still not quite a reason to hand over my card at the point of purchase.
If this feels familiar, it should. An analogy I’ll give is open banking. In Europe, open banking was meant to be the thing that finally challenged Visa and Mastercard, and it never did. That’s because the benefit landed almost entirely with merchants and there was nothing much in it for the consumer, so the incentives never lined up. Open banking has found a few niches where a merchant can insist on it, like paying rent, or an airline nudging you toward a bank transfer to dodge the card surcharge on an expensive flight. It’s useful in those edge cases, but also never how the world actually pays.
It’s worth noticing who is making the most noise on agentic payments: payments companies, AI companies, and a handful of retailers.
They are loud because they all benefit if this takes off, which does not make them wrong. It just means the one question that actually matters keeps getting skipped, which is what the consumer gets out of it while trust and legitimate use cases are both missing.
It’s why a lot of merchants and providers look at agentic commerce and still say: “let’s wait and see”.
Why merchants should still be agentic commerce-ready, and how to prepare
This is the part where I change my tune, because when it comes to agentic commerce, there is one piece that merchants should take seriously today - whatever one makes of the rest. That piece is tokenization.
Tokenization has been a part of online payments for almost as long as people have been buying things online. The basic principle is that you want to be able to store sensitive payment data while keeping it safe (or tokenized). For a long time, tokenization was managed largely through PSPs. In recent years, one of the biggest trends in payments has been the movement towards independent Token Vault providers which give merchants more flexibility and control.
Agentic commerce now adds another interesting layer.
If you want an agent to buy something for you, you have to give it permission. Scoped, restricted, time-limited permission.That permission lives in a token. But it is not the token you already know.
Traditional tokenization protects sensitive card data. It swaps the card number, the PAN, for a token so you are not holding PCI-sensitive data. The actor is a human shopper or a merchant with card-on-file, and the goal is breach prevention. The token is static and reusable.
Agentic tokenization is a different game. What you are tokenizing is no longer just the card. It is the payment data, the user’s intent, the mandate, the agent’s identity, and a set of delegated permissions: a spend cap, an expiry date, the merchant category codes the agent is allowed to use, and what it can actually buy. The same agent carries constantly changing rules depending on what you have authorized. It means that the token is no longer just protecting a number; it is carrying delegated authority and executing on its own inside the parameters you set. So its job grows from PCI compliance and breach prevention to autonomous execution and contextual trust.
Sit with what that means for a second. Today your token is a card-on-file. Tomorrow it holds your customer’s credentials, your permissions, your delegated authority. It stops being a security detail and becomes one of the most strategically important assets you own.

The importance of a provider-agnostic Token Vault for agentic commerce
If you only tokenize inside a single PSP, you have handed away your optionality. The day your business wants to enter a market that PSP does not cover well, or the day your cross-border costs start climbing, you are stuck - and now you are stuck on something far more valuable than card numbers.
Much like the case for using a Token Vault to begin with, this is all about control and optionality. Except agentic commerce now adds another, even more powerful layer. To be agentic-ready, you need to be token-ready, and to be token-ready, you need to have control over your tokens. If you’re tokenizing through a PSP, you are limited by what that PSP can support. If you have a Token Vault, then whichever PSP you work with you can support agentic use cases.
